(2E)-2-amino[(E)-phenyldiazenyl]methylidene-1-hydroxy-1-oxohydrazinium is a complex organic molecule with a molecular formula of C13H11N5O2. It is a hydrazinium derivative featuring a single hydroxyl group and a diazenyl functional group. (2E)-2-amino[(E)-phenyldiazenyl]methylidene-1-hydroxy-1-oxohydrazinium possesses a unique structure and properties that may allow it to be utilized in various biological and chemical applications.

Check Digit Verification of cas no

The CAS Registry Mumber 1924-85-2 includes 7 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 4 digits, 1,9,2 and 4 respectively; the second part has 2 digits, 8 and 5 respectively.
Calculate Digit Verification of CAS Registry Number 1924-85:
(6*1)+(5*9)+(4*2)+(3*4)+(2*8)+(1*5)=92
92 % 10 = 2
So 1924-85-2 is a valid CAS Registry Number.

ARYLAZO- AND ARYLAZOXY-N-NITROFORMAMIDINES

Luk'yanov, O. A.,Mel'nikova, T. G.,Strelenko, Yu. A.

, p. 997 - 1002 (2007/10/02)

Phenylhydrazine reacts with S-methylisothionitrourea to give 2-phenylhydrazino-N2-nitroformamidine, which on oxidation and nitration affords novel arylazo- and arylazoxy-N2-nitroformamidines.The structures of the products were confirmed by 1H, 13C, and 14N NMR.
